Wood Blinds Cleaning Questions
How often should wood blinds be cleaned? Regular dusting and cleaning every few months help maintain their appearance and prevent buildup.
Can wood blinds be cleaned without removing them? Yes, light dusting or wiping with a damp cloth can often be done while the blinds remain in place.
What cleaning methods are safe for wood blinds? Using a soft cloth or microfiber duster with mild cleaning solutions is recommended to avoid damage.
Is professional cleaning necessary for wood blinds? Professional cleaning can effectively remove stubborn dirt and restore the blinds' look when needed.
